“数据集属性”对话框 ->“查询”
选择**“数据集属性”对话框中的“查询”**可选择数据源并创建查询。
与**“数据集属性”**对话框相关的主题还有:
选项
名称
为数据集键入名称。 该名称不能与报表中的任何数据区域或组的名称相同。数据源
选择数据集要基于的数据源。 若要创建新的数据源,单击**“新建”**。查询类型
选择要用于数据集的命令或查询的类型。 选择 Text 可运行从数据库中检索数据的查询。 选择 Table 可使用 SQL Server 的 TableDirect 功能选择表内的所有字段。 选择 Stored Procedure 可按名称运行存储过程。 默认情况下将选择 Text,该类型适用于大多数查询。 若要编辑选中的数据源查询,单击**“查询设计器”**。注意 不是任何数据源都支持所有查询类型。 例如,仅数据源类型 OLE DB 和 ODBC 支持 Table。
查询
选中 Text 命令类型选项后将显示此选项。 需键入一个查询或通过单击**“导入”来导入一个预先存在的查询。 单击表达式** (fx) 按钮可编辑表达式。注意 如果您已使用查询设计器生成了一个查询,则此对话框中将显示该查询的文本。
表名
需输入要用作数据集的表的名称。 选中**“表”**后会显示此选项。选择或输入存储过程名称
需键入或选择要使用的存储过程的名称。 单击表达式 (fx) 按钮可编辑表达式。 选中“存储过程”命令类型选项后会显示此选项。超时值(秒)
键入查询在多长时间后超时(秒)。 默认值为 30 秒。 **“超时值”**的值必须为空或大于零。 如果该值为空,则查询将不会超时。